I am not entirely clear as to your meanings, so please feel free to come back to me if I am making a misinterpretation.
 
For the record programs should never be deleted only uninstalled, once uninstalled them associated *program* files NOTE *not* data files. If you used the default Legacy installation *do not* delete the C\Legacy\Data folder. Even if you have copied this over to the .fdb file over to V8.0 I recommend that you retain this or the backup.zip file some a while. Legacy Charts and Legacy Family Tree are V8.0 folders and should be in your Documents folder. But where are you seeing Legacy8 and where is it on your PC?

I had installed the free version of v7.5 to play with and then purchased and installed v8.
 
I do daily backups, so I don’t like to have old, unused program remainders on the disk. I see C:\Legacy\ I think that is leftover from v7.5 and is safe to delete. Is that right? Also in my documents there are 3  folders Legacy Charts, Legacy Family Tree, and Legacy8. Are those all placed there by v8? If so, it’s confusing
